Phonics Reading Burst is a focused, small-group reading support class designed for 4th and 5th grade students who are on the cusp and need additional reinforcement to build their reading confidence and skills.
Using evidence-based Orton-Gillingham methods aligned with the READ Act, students will engage in multisensory activities that strengthen phonemic awareness, decoding, and fluency.
This supportive environment provides targeted instruction in a manageable 4–6 week burst—perfect for helping students solidify skills before or after key academic breaks.
Ideal for families looking to provide a boost for students needing just a bit more structured support to close gaps in reading.
